Noticing



Last night / this morning, I awoke about 4:45 a.m. (much earlier than I usually do). On the way to the bathroom, I noticed bright moonlight streaming through the window blinds. I looked out the window and saw a beautiful almost full moon low in the Western sky. We have had cloudy skies for the past few weeks here in Michigan, so I had not seen the moon for awhile.



I wonder what other wonders of creation I am missing  while asleep (or even while awake)!

Connecting



I was recently driving on traffic-clogged streets during a snowstorm on my way to pick up my daughter. I was feeling a bit sorry for myself because I was embarking on two hours of driving to shuttle her from one friend’s to another’s and then home. I decided to think about all the wonderful things I was doing, including driving a beautiful hybrid vehicle, picking up my wonderful daughter and having freedom to go where I wanted. Just then a man in an open convertible drove by with a Christmas tree in the passenger side! I rolled down my window and called, “Nice tree!” He laughed and said he was thinking about leaving it right where it was.



I wonder how it would feel if we reached out to each other to celebrate what is great about each moment, especially when it may not be obvious?
